“We are extremely proud to be publishing GOLLY!, said Harry Markos, Markosia’s Managing Partner. “Phil is a huge talent and GOLLY! is a very cool idea. I love the preview pages and can’t wait to see what happens next.”
GOLLY! was created and written by Phil Hester. The series will be penciled by long time assistant Brook Turner with inks by Peter Palmiotti.
What is GOLLY! all about?
What if they threw an Apocalypse and nobody came? The End times are upon us, but to be honest, Heaven and Hell have lost all enthusiasm for anything resembling a Final Judgment. Earth's guardian angel selects Golly Munhollen, part time race car driver, part time carny, and full time dumb ass to become humanity's defender against the remaining elements of Hell still bent on starting some crap come Judgment Day. By day Golly repairs rides on the midway, by night he stumbles ass backwards into the weird menaces that seem to pop up in every town on the carnival's route. Golly is aided in his quest by his carny pals: Vaughn, the 6'6" tattooed man; Pig, former freak show fat lady turned strong woman; Miguel, the genius dog-faced boy acrobat; and Satan, former monarch of Hell now down on his luck and working the midway for cigarette money. Recommended for immature mature readers for strong language and coarse humor.
Hester, who is teaming up with Robert Kirkman this fall to bring readers the wildly odd new Antman series from Marvel, is also a Eisner nominated writer.
“I am not sure that Phil gets enough credit as a writer,” said Chuck Satterlee, Markosia’s Director of Operations and a writer himself. “Phil has a command of the odd. He is a masterful writer and GOLLY! is something that we are damn proud to be a part of.”
“I was asked last week on Comic Geek Speak what I get out of the association with Markosia,” said Hester. “They are holding my hand. Image and Markosia are very good alternatives to self-publishing. This way, I know that my properties are being taken care of. Markosia is doing a very good job and I am proud to be counted among titles like STARSHIP TROOPERS, THE LEXIAN CHRONICLES, OF BITTER SOULS and DONE TO DEATH.”
GOLLY! will be hitting store shelves in December.
